Fostering Innovation in the Treatment of Chronic Polymicrobial Cystic Fibrosis-Associated Infections Exploring Aspartic Acid and Succinic Acid as Ciprofloxacin Adjuvants
Cystic fibrosis (CF) disease provokes the accumulation of thick and viscous sputum in the lungs, favoring the development of chronic and polymicrobial infections.
